Bichon Frise Puppy Diarrhea

Puppy diarrhea in your Bichon Frise puppy is frustrating and frightening for a pet parent, especially because puppy diarrhea can lead to dangerous dehydration. Basic Dog Obedience Training

sitting is part of basic dog obedience training

Basic dog obedience training for Bichon Frise puppies includes commands for sit, stay, heel, down and come. Training your Bichon Frise puppy for these commands should begin as soon as you have your new puppy at home.
